Votive cup; Spain, second half of the nineteenth century.
Silver, bronze and marble.
Dedicated to D. Arsenio Martínez Campos (Segovia, 1831 - Zarauz, 1900).
Measurements: 44 x 50 x 34 cm.
Made in a combination of silver, gilded bronze and black marble, the work presents a careful harmony between the neoclassical elegance and the historicist echoes characteristic of the period.
The design is organized in three distinct bodies: the base, the shaft and the cup itself. The base, in dark marble, octagonal and slightly stepped, is ornamented with metallic appliqués and engraved plaques with dedicatory inscriptions. On the main front it can be read:
"To His Excellency Mr. General D. Arsenio Martínez Campos. The Provincial Council of Gerona. October 1875."
On the base rises a flared shaft, of columnar structure and grooved vertical lines, combining burnished silver and gilded bronze. The upper cup, of low and wide profile, culminates with two ornamental handles of elegant curvature and ends in scrolls, of clear classicist inspiration. In the center of the plate there is an engraved medallion, possibly with patriotic or military allegories.
Arsenio Martínez Campos (1831-1900) was one of the most outstanding figures of the Spanish army in the 19th century. A career military man, he participated in the wars of Africa, Cuba and the Carlist campaigns, but his fame was consolidated by the pronunciamiento of Sagunto in 1874, with which he restored the Bourbon monarchy in the person of Alfonso XII, putting an end to the First Republic.
The Votive Cup presented here is part of a context of institutional gratitude towards the general, in recognition of his role in the pacification of the country after years of political instability.
These types of pieces, commissioned by local or provincial corporations, fulfilled a dual function: commemorative and propagandistic. On the one hand, they exalted the figure of the national hero; on the other, they reaffirmed the loyalty of the institutions to the restored power.
